AGENCY OVERVIEW

CPCSis the state agency in Massachusetts responsible for providing an attorney when the state or federal constitution or a state statute requires the appointment of an attorney for a person who cannot afford to retain one. The agency provides representation in criminal delinquency youthful offender family regulation guardianship mental health sexually dangerous person and sex offender registry cases as well as in appeals and postconviction and postjudgment proceedings related to those matters.

The clients we represent are diverse across every context imaginable and bring many unique cultural dimensions to the matters we address. This reality creates a critical need for CPCS staff to be culturally competent and able to work well with people of different races ethnicities genders and/or sexual orientation identities abilities and limited English proficiency among other protected characteristics.

DEPARTMENT OVERVIEW

The CPCS Finance Department is responsible for all financial functions within the agency. These include but are not limited to: Budget Accounting Procurement Accounts Payable Payroll Data Security Internal Control Compliance Audit & Oversight Conformity Fixed Assets Federal Grants Records Management and Facilities.

POSITION OVERVIEW

The Accounts Payable Supervisor is responsible for assisting in the planning directing and managing the agencys accounts payable processes for agency services legal services and court related services including court experts. The Accounts Payable Supervisor will supervise the daily management of the accounts payable staff who focus on payments to Attorneys who represent CPCS clients.

This position will ensure compliance with the relevant requirements and guidelines of the office of the State Comptroller the Operational Services Division (OSD) Administration and Finance and the Committee for Public Counsel Services.

This position reports to the Accounting Manager.
